Bengaluru, Mar 12: An educationist and founder of a school in Bengaluru breathed his last at a private hospital a day after he suffered severe injuries when a two-wheeler knocked him down. The victim is Gopalakrishna Reddy, founder of Subhash School and the district president of private schools managements’ association. Mangaluru, Mar 12: In what can be termed as a setback for the victims of 2009 Mangaluru pub attack, which had tarnished the image of the coastal city internally, a local court has acquitted 25 of the 30 accused in the case due to lack of evidence. The activists of Sri Ram Sena celebrated victory on Monday in the city after the Third JMFC Court Judge Manjunath pronounced the much awaited verdict.

Two-time Independent member of the Rajya Sabha and media entrepreneur Rajeev Chandrasekhar has been announced as Bharatiya Janata Party’s sole candidate from Karnataka for March 23 biennial polls to the upper house.
